Small Flower Arrangements supplies

For this project you will need:

  • Your favorite flowers
  • Scissors or desired tool for cutting flowers
  • Salt/seasoning shaker (or on a bigger scale – see ideas below). These small glass jars make perfect small vases and come in several shapes and sizes from square vases to tall vases.
  • Water

Small Flower Arrangements Instructions

I’m going to use a simple seasoning shaker for this small arrangement. These are perfect multi-bud vases. I got this shaker in a set of 5 for $3 at Target. I had converted the seasonings in my cabinet to look a little nicer and I had a few extras.

Count how many holes are in your shaker so you’ll know how many flowers you’ll need.

Next, you will go out and use the cutting tool of choice to cut the number of flowers to match the number of holes in your shaker.

I just used scissors for my flowers.

Here is a picture of my cut flowers. I needed eleven for my shaker.

Decide on the length you want your flowers to be based on the height of the vase and trim them to size. You will also need to pull off the leaves that are in the way of placing your flowers into the vase. I decided to pull off all the leaves from my lavender for a cleaner look.

Pull off your shaker lid and fill your shaker with water.

Place the lid back on and start putting your flowers into the holes in the shaker.

Here are all my flowers in my shaker. Feel free to trim the bottom of the stems to get the look you want.

Place your flower display somewhere in your home to enjoy. These also make great gifts or smaller vases on a table for a special occasion.

This idea could be adapted to different size shakers. You could use a sugar/red pepper size shaker, or you can even buy shaker lids to fit mason jars and use this same technique.
